Whether you're a seasoned karaoke performer or just starting out, everyone can benefit from improving their singing voice. Here are five tips to help you sing with more power, control, and confidence.
Proper breathing is the foundation of good singing. Instead of taking shallow breaths from your chest, focus on breathing deep from your diaphragm. This will give you more control over your voice and allow you to hold notes for longer.
It may not be the most exciting part of singing, but practicing scales is essential for improving your pitch and vocal range. Start with simple scales and gradually work your way up to more complex exercises.
Your vocal cords need to be well-hydrated to function properly. Make sure to drink plenty of water throughout the day, especially before you sing.
Just like any other muscle in your body, your vocal cords need to be warmed up before you use them. Do some gentle vocal exercises, like humming or lip trills, before you start singing.
It can be cringe-worthy at first, but recording yourself singing is one of the best ways to identify areas for improvement. Listen back to your recordings and take note of your pitch, tone, and phrasing.
